Which actions are considered best practices for monitoring the health of a mobile device battery?
- check for swelling, overheating, or failure to hold a charge.
- Monitor charging cycles and battery capacity degradation.
- Track battery health using built-in OS tools or third-party apps.
What are the most common battery types used in modern portable devices?
- Lithium-ion (Li-ion)
-Lithium-ion Polymer (LiPo)
What steps should be followed when replacing a mobile device’s battery?
- Follow manufacturer guidelines for safe removal and installation
- Ensure proper disposal of the old battery according to local regulations for electronic waste
- Ensure the replacement battery is compatible with the device model
